AI Technical Summary

Technical Problem

Existing fence posts consume a lot of materials and are costly, making it difficult to meet bending strength requirements while saving materials.

Method used

The fence post is designed with a "几"-shaped cross-section and is thinned. It has grooves symmetrically arranged along the length of the second and third side walls to increase the moment of inertia, disperse stress concentration, and improve bending strength. Screw fixing holes are provided on the fourth and fifth side walls to facilitate installation.

Benefits of technology

While reducing the thickness, it maintains or improves the bending strength, saves materials, reduces costs, and facilitates installation through screw fixing holes.

Abstract

The utility model discloses a material-saving thinned fence column, which comprises a strip-shaped section bar main body, the section bar main body comprises a first side wall, a second side wall and a third side wall which are respectively bent towards the same direction by 90 degrees along the left side and the right side of the length direction of the first side wall, and a fourth side wall and a fifth side wall which are respectively bent by 90 degrees along the outer sides of the second side wall and the third side wall, the second side wall and the third side wall are the same in width, at least one groove is formed in each of the second side wall and the third side wall in the length direction in a rolling mode, and the groove of the second side wall and the groove of the third side wall are symmetrical in position. The cross section of the fence column is designed to be in an n shape, the second side wall and the third side wall are symmetrically provided with the grooves arranged in the overall length direction of the fence column, and the grooves are optimized in geometrical shapes, so that the inertia moment is increased, local buckling is restrained, and stress concentration is dispersed, and therefore the bending resistance strength of the fence column is improved; while the thickness is reduced, certain anti-bending strength is ensured, materials are saved, and the cost is reduced.

Claims

1. A material-saving, thinner fence post, characterized in that, The profile body (1) includes a strip-shaped profile body (1), which includes a first sidewall (11), a second sidewall (12) and a third sidewall (13) that bend at 90 degrees to the same direction on the left and right sides along the length of the first sidewall (11), and a fourth sidewall (14) and a fifth sidewall (15) that bend at 90 degrees to the outside of the second sidewall (12) and the third sidewall (13), respectively. The second sidewall (12) and the third sidewall (13) have the same width, and the second sidewall (12) and the third sidewall (13) are respectively rolled with at least one groove (101) along the length direction. The groove (101) of the second sidewall (12) and the groove (101) of the third sidewall (13) are symmetrical in position.

2. The material-saving, thinner fence post according to claim 1, characterized in that, The main body of the profile (1) is made of steel or low-carbon steel.

3. The material-saving, thinner fence post according to claim 2, characterized in that, The surface of the profile body (1) is galvanized.

4. The material-saving, thinner fence post according to claim 1, characterized in that, The length of the profile body (1) from one end to the other is 24 inches or 30 inches, which is the length of the insertion section (10) that extends into the ground. A row of evenly spaced screw fixing holes (102) is provided on the fourth side wall (14) and the fifth side wall (15) above the length of the insertion section (10).

5. The material-saving, thinner fence post according to claim 4, characterized in that, The profile body (1) has marking lines (103) spaced at certain distances on the fourth side wall (14) and the fifth side wall (15) which are respectively provided with screw fixing holes (102).

6. The material-saving, thinner fence post according to claim 4, characterized in that, The fourth sidewall (14) and the fifth sidewall (15) of the insertion section (10) of the profile body (1) are provided with square openings (104) at symmetrical positions. The square openings (104) are used for transverse insertion of auxiliary fixing connectors, or when concrete is poured, concrete enters the square openings (104), and the concrete strengthens the fastening effect after solidification.

7. The material-saving, thinner fence post according to claim 1, characterized in that, The first sidewall (11) has at least one groove (101) rolled along its length.

8. The material-saving, thinner fence post according to claim 7, characterized in that, The depth of the groove (101) rolled by the first sidewall (11) is between 1 / 5 and 1 / 4 of the thickness of the first sidewall (11); the depth of the groove (101) rolled by the second sidewall (12) and the third sidewall (13) is between 1 / 5 and 1 / 4 of the thickness of the corresponding second sidewall (12) and between 1 / 5 and 1 / 4 of the thickness of the corresponding third sidewall (13).
